Cressington Station blends function and convenience, albeit with a compact infrastructure. While there is no traditional ticket office or ticket machine present, fear not - tickets purchased online can be easily collected at the station. The facility is equipped with smartcard issuance and validation if you're traveling on a season ticket or multiple journey pass. You'll also find a helpful induction loop for those who are hearing impaired, ensuring inclusivity.
Situated firmly within Merseyrail's network, Cressington has a modest car park with seventeen spaces and a single space designed for accessibility. Moreover, security is bolstered by CCTV, and there are bicycle racks should you prefer a greener mode of transport to reach the station.
While Cressington Station may not boast step-free access, it is committed to ensuring all passengers can travel with confidence. For those requiring additional support, staff assistance is available throughout the week, and customer help points are present in case you need them. If further assistance is required, plan your visit to coincide with staff hours, or consider planning via the passenger assist service. The nearby Liverpool South Parkway station provides comprehensive accessible facilities.
Getting to and from Cressington Station is straightforward with various transport options. Though there's no on-site taxi rank, the local bus service picks up conveniently on Aigburth Road. For air travelers, the nearby Liverpool John Lennon Airport is accessible via the Merseyrail network, with seamless connections using the 86A or 80A bus routes from Liverpool South Parkway. Tickets for these journeys can be purchased directly to include both rail and bus travel to enhance the ease of your journey.
For detailed and updated transport information, travelers can reach out to Traveline or explore the Merseytravel website, which provides comprehensive connections for bus and rail travel throughout Merseyside.

Lostock station offers convenient amenities to ensure a comfortable passage for all travelers. The station is equipped with ticket machines and provides options for collecting tickets bought online, making the experience seamless. While there's no provision for restrooms or refreshments on-site, the focus remains on accessibility. Step-free access is available across certain parts of the station, as it is categorized under Category B. Travelers can easily access the Manchester/Bolton platform via a level passage from the car park, while a separate ramp provides access to services towards Preston. Wheelchair users will appreciate the ramps available for train boarding.
Taxi services are just a call away for those who need them, enabling quick and hassle-free connections. However, the station doesn't offer close proximity to public bus stops, so travelers planning to transition to bus routes should note this in advance. Buses tied to rail replacement services conveniently pick up at the top of the station car park, ensuring continuity even when rail services are disrupted.

Ample parking can be found at the station with 84 spaces available, including six spaces dedicated to accessible parking. Cycling enthusiasts can make use of the 18 bicycle storage spaces, featuring a mix of lockers and stands, ensuring a flexible approach to multi-modal travel.
